Aaron Chowning has spent the last 15 years working with and being an advocate for young people and their families as a youth minister, YMCA program director, and an educator. Of those 15 years, the last 10 years have been in the field of education, first as an Admissions Counselor for a university, then as a teacher, and most recently as a High School Principal. With his bachelor’s degree in Human Resource Management and his master’s degree in Secondary Education, he not only possesses the book knowledge, but also the real-world experience in areas of education.

Aaron recently resigned his position as Principal of Melissa High School to start Rising Scholars with his wife. Rising Scholars is an educational support provider for parents and students in the North Texas area. Rising cholars specializes in providing K-12th grade students personalized quality in-home tutors in areas such as math, science, English, reading, college and career prep, and other subjects. Aaron also provides educational workshops for local parents. In fact, blogs posted on this website are published works of his in local newspapers that are the inspiration for many of his workshops.
Aaron’s strengths lie in his ability to get to know people quickly, his clear and honest communication, and in public speaking. He is passionate about helping students maximize their potential while helping families manage their way through privately or publicly educating their child.

“I truly believe that by better understanding today’s modern education system, parents will be at an extreme advantage in making informed decisions and acting upon those decisions.”
